Inverurie Ram reacted to Leicester Ram in Pro Warne
JJ’s the real McGoldrick replacement and I think that was taken into consideration enough in the ‘Warne Out’ discussions
Will say in defence of Warne that I don’t think anyone at the start of the season ever said ‘oh yeah, Washington, Collins and Waghorn, that’s a bunch of strikers that will definitely get you promoted’
Everyone wanted another striker and Waghorn was a bit of an afterthought anyway as the market was so difficult. Our early season struggles were for lots of reasons but I do think that the loss of McGoldrick and the absence of John-Jules stuck out.
We got JJ late in the window, a really talented striker, who is one of the best in the league from his performances with Ipswich last year, and I think the only reason he’s back on loan in League One rather than the Championship is because of his injury history
He then predictably got injured (Warne has signed an injury prone striker and can be rightly criticised for taking that risk) but now he’s back, he is the potential game changer.
Best part of it is that his contract is out at the end of the season. He’s had a terrible time of it, he’s now at a big club (for his level) and scoring in front of a packed out away end. Warne said when he first signed that he wants JJ here long term, if the stars align and he fulfils his potential with us then I believe we’ve got ourselves a talented young number nine for basically nothing - if that best case scenario happens, Warne and the recruitment team have played a blinder
I don’t think the sun shines out of Warne’s arse but the attitude of some fans stunk around the time the away end was berating the team. The way we’ve lost the unity we developed in the points deduction season has been extremely disheartening, it’s not lost on me that Warne’s side underwhelming is part of that and that season was lightning in a bottle but I thought we were better than that
What I’m trying to say is a bit of patience with a manager who’s got promoted out of this league multiple times might pay off, rather than calling for his head about ten games into a new season, you absolute hobnobs
